Counsellors

A counsellor is a mental health professional who provides a non-medical talk-based therapy. It can be used to treat various issues, such as anxiety and trauma. Counsellors are often in collaboration with other healthcare professionals, including doctors and psychiatric nurses. In some instances they might offer an array of treatments, for instance, CBT and psychotherapy. Some counsellors specialize in particular conditions like addiction or eating disorder. Others specialize in certain types of counselling, like individual psychotherapy or family therapy. The qualifications required to work as counsellors vary based on the type of therapy used and the context in which it is conducted. A variety of counselling courses are offered at the diploma, degree and even postgraduate levels. Many are accredited by PSA and lead to being registered as a therapist.

Cognitive therapy for behavioural issues

Cognitive behaviour therapy is a measurable and structured form of psychotherapy. It's among the most well-studied psychotherapy methods, and is utilized by psychologists, therapists, and counselors to treat or manage mental health issues. It focuses on the relationship between thoughts, emotions and behavior. It's based on the idea that psychological issues are largely caused by unhelpful or problematic patterns of thinking and behavior, as well as on the basis of core beliefs.

CBT is a method of the recognition and challenge of negative thoughts that are automatic. It also helps people learn effective self-help strategies to improve their life quality. A therapist may assign homework to patients so that they can practice their skills in between sessions. The homework could include keeping an account of experiences or a journal.
